9-(1-Fluoro-5-hydroxypentan-2-yl)-9H-guanine: synthesis and evaluation of antiviral activity
摘要:
5-Fluoro-4-tosyloxypentyl pivalate has been synthesized in four steps from 2-(fluoromethyl)tetrahydrofuran. Condensation with 2-amino-6-chloropurine gave the N-9 derivative, which was converted via the 6-methoxy analogue into 9-(1-fluoro-5-hydroxypentan-2-yl)-9H-guanine. The latter was evaluated, and found inactive, in a large variety of antiviral assays.

A facile aliphatic nucleophilic fluorination with cesium fluoride in the presence of molybdenum oxide as a catalyst has been demonstrated. Reactivity of molybdenum oxide in nanocrystal form was found to be chemoselective in the presence of water. Furthermore, the reaction is highly specific with alkyl sulfonate substrates.
